public void ConstructorLibraryPathTest() { // Existing PKCS#11 library using (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_ckaId, _hashAlgorithm)) Assert.IsTrue(pkcs11RsaSignature != null); // Non-existing PKCS#11 library try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_incorrectString,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_ckaId, _hashAlgorithm);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is UnmanagedException); } // Unspecified PKCS#11 library try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(null,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_ckaId, _hashAlgorithm);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is ArgumentNullException); } }
public void ConstructorHashAlgorihtmTest() { // Defined hashAlgorihtm using (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_ckaId, _hashAlgorithm)) Assert.IsTrue(pkcs11RsaSignature != null); // Undefined hashAlgorihtm try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_ckaId, (HashAlgorithm)123456);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is ArgumentException); } }
public void ConstructorPinTest() { // Correct PIN using (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_ckaId, _hashAlgorithm)) Assert.IsTrue(pkcs11RsaSignature != null); // Incorrect PIN try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_incorrectString, _ckaLabel, _ckaId, _hashAlgorithm);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is Pkcs11Exception); Assert.IsTrue(((Pkcs11Exception)ex).RV == CKR.CKR_PIN_INCORRECT); } }
public void ConstructorCkaLabelAndIdTest() { // Both ckaLabel and ckaId specified using (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_ckaId, _hashAlgorithm)) Assert.IsTrue(pkcs11RsaSignature != null); // Only ckaLabel specified using (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_ckaLabel, null, _hashAlgorithm)) Assert.IsTrue(pkcs11RsaSignature != null); // Only ckaId specified using (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, null, _ckaId, _hashAlgorithm)) Assert.IsTrue(pkcs11RsaSignature != null); // Both ckaLabel and ckaId unspecified try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, null, null, _hashAlgorithm);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is ArgumentException); } // Both ckaLabel and ckaId incorrect try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_incorrectString, _incorrectString, _hashAlgorithm);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is ObjectNotFoundException); } // Only ckaLabel incorrect try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_incorrectString, _ckaId, _hashAlgorithm);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is ObjectNotFoundException); } // Only ckaId incorrect try { Pkcs11RsaSignature pkcs11RsaSignature = new Pkcs11RsaSignature(_libraryPath, _tokenSerial, _tokenLabel, _pin, _ckaLabel, _incorrectString, _hashAlgorithm); pkcs11RsaSignature.Dispose(); Assert.Fail("Exception expected but not thrown"); } catch (Exception ex) { Assert.IsTrue(ex is ObjectNotFoundException); } }
